X-plan pricing can frequently be beat, but this is how it's calculated:
Dealer invoice minus 0.4%, add $275 admin fee, doc fee limited to $100 unless state law is less.

I've used it many times. What glc said is accurate. The Xplan price is set by Ford (dealer can't add any additional fees etc.) and the only negotiation is on a trade if you have one. If Ford is offering any rebates that will bring it down even further.
Sometimes a dealer can give you a better deal if their incentives are right.
